Rick Ross has come to the defense of Bronny James amidst criticism surrounding his debut in the NBA. 

The son of basketball star LeBron James, Bronny was selected by the Los Angeles Lakers as the 55th pick in the 2024 NBA Draft. This move has sparked controversy, with skeptics claiming nepotism played a role in Bronny’s draft placement, insinuating that his father’s status played a larger role than his own skills.

“Nepotism-Nepotism. You all making me sick, every two years you’all coming up with a new word. ‘The Narrative’, ‘Toxicity’, ‘Toxic’, now it is Nepotism. 85% all you motherf***ers got a job by somebody you know.”

“Little Bronny is a bigger star than 95% of the motherf***ers in the league man. This big business. Lil Brunny sell more wing stock wings than anybody. 95% of the people that’s in the motherf***ing backup squads and all that s**t.”

“First n***s who want to get in the concert free. You n****s standing in line at the side door in the rain and you want to say nepotism.” 

RELATED: Bronny James Medically Cleared To Play In NBA, Expected To Remain In Draft

Ross voiced his exasperation with the allegations, condemning the overuse of terms like “nepotism.” He contended that those who fault Bronny for leveraging his father’s network often overlook their own privileged connections. Ross underscored the double standard at play, noting that many individuals secure roles or chances through personal ties, yet they are swift to denounce Bronny for capitalizing on the same opportunities.

Ross highlighted the fact that Bronny’s fame and influence surpass that of numerous NBA athletes. He noted that Bronny’s reach and impact transcend the realm of basketball, positioning him as a prominent figure in both the sports and entertainment industries. This indicates that Bronny’s success is not solely attributed to his father’s reputation but also to his own market appeal and potential.
